INPSVG low-voltage static var generator
INPSVG low-voltage static var generator
Operating principle
The basic principle of INPSVG is to connect the voltage type inverter to the power grid in parallel by reactor to absorb or generate reactive power required rapidly through adjusting the amplitude and phase position of output voltage on AC side of inverter, so as to realize the purpose of adjusting reactive power rapidly and dynamically. As an active type compensation device, it can not only track and compensate the impact reactive current of the impact load, but also track and compensate the harmonic current
Technical parameters
Input voltage: AC380V, unbalance of input voltage: ≤5%
Single harmonic compensation rate: ≥90%
Loss: ≤2.5%
Response time: ≤5ms
Noise: ≤60dB
Protection: protection of over-current, over-temperature, DC side over-voltage, control system fault and main circuit device damage, etc.
Overload capacity: 120%
Multiple operating mode: parallel operation
Installation mode: rack type, wall mounting type
Cooling mode: forced air cooling
Temperature requirements: -15°C〜+40°C, the daily average temperature is not higher than 35°C
Humidity requirements: 15%〜90% (when temperature is 20°C) RH, attention shall be paid to condensation during operation under different temperature and humidity conditions
Altitude: 2000m
Protection class: IP2X
Performance advantages
■ It can provide continuous, smooth, dynamic and fast reactive power compensation from inductive to capacitive;
■ The controllable current source type compensation device based on IGBT inverter does not cause harmonic amplification and resonance, it is insensitive to system parameters, and has good safety and stability;
■ Not only does not generate harmonics, but also has the function of harmonic compensation;
■ The response speed is fast with a response time of no more than 5ms, which can effectively suppress flicker in the distribution network;
■ Modular design is used, with compact structure the unique cooling channel for good heat dissipation effect and simple wiring, which greatly saves assembly time and space;
■ Various installation modes including horizontal type or vertical type, etc., the installation mode is flexible;
■ The capacitors, inductors and other components in INPSVG all adopt advanced technology and production process, so that the electromagnetic noise during operation is significantly reduced and the operating loss of the complete machine is less than 2.5%;
■ Be provided with restart function after fault recovery;
